DNA molecule is wound up around proteins called histones to form a structure known as a chromosome. This coiling helps condense the DNA for efficient storage and organization within the cell.
The building blocks of a chromosome are DNA molecules. DNA is wrapped around proteins called histones to form chromatin, which then condenses to form the structure of a chromosome. Each chromosome contains a single long DNA molecule with many genes.
